What is the Square of 358

The square of a number is the product of the number with itself. The square of 358 is 358 × 358. The square of a number can end in 0, 1, 4, 5, 6, or 9. It is written in math as 358², where 358 is the base and 2 is the exponent. The square of a positive and a negative number is always positive. For example, 5² = 25; -5² = 25. The square of 358 is 358 × 358 = 128,164. Square of 358 in exponential form: 358² Square of 358 in arithmetic form: 358 × 358

How to Calculate the Value of Square of 358

The square of a number is found by multiplying the number by itself. Let’s explore different methods to find the square of a number. By Multiplication Method Using a Formula Using a Calculator

By the Multiplication method

In this method, we multiply the number by itself to find the square. The product is the square of the number. Let’s find the square of 358. Step 1: Identify the number. Here, the number is 358. Step 2: Multiplying the number by itself, we get, 358 × 358 = 128,164. The square of 358 is 128,164.

Problem 1

Find the length of the square, where the area of the square is 128,164 cm².

Okay, lets begin

The area of a square = a² So, the area of a square = 128,164 cm² So, the length = √128,164 = 358. The length of each side = 358 cm

Explanation

The length of a square is 358 cm. Because the area is 128,164 cm², the length is √128,164 = 358.

Problem 2

Emma is planning to carpet her square room of length 358 feet. The cost to carpet a foot is 2 dollars. How much will it cost to carpet the full room?

Okay, lets begin

The length of the room = 358 feet The cost to carpet 1 square foot = 2 dollars. To find the total cost to carpet, we find the area of the room, Area of the room = area of the square = a² Here a = 358 Therefore, the area of the room = 358² = 358 × 358 = 128,164. The cost to carpet the room = 128,164 × 2 = 256,328. The total cost = 256,328 dollars

Explanation

To find the cost to carpet the room, we multiply the area of the room by the cost to carpet per foot. So, the total cost is 256,328 dollars.

Problem 4

The area of a square is 128,164 cm². Find the perimeter of the square.

Okay, lets begin

The perimeter of the square is 1,432 cm.

Explanation

The area of the square = a² Here, the area is 128,164 cm² The length of the side is √128,164 = 358 Perimeter of the square = 4a Here, a = 358 Therefore, the perimeter = 4 × 358 = 1,432.
